Veneta Viewer: The Lightweight, Hardware-Accelerated Solution for Heavy Imagery
Managing massive collections of high-resolution digital images or processing long image sequences can heavily strain default system software. Standard operating system tools often experience lag when rendering complex file formats. Veneta Viewer serves as a highly efficient, open-source image viewer designed specifically to solve this problem. Engineered with built-in hardware acceleration, it smoothly decodes and displays demanding graphical formats without consuming excessive system resources. ⚡ Key Features and Capabilities
Veneta Viewer is built for speed and broad file compatibility, offering several distinct advantages:
Hardware Acceleration: Employs graphics card processing power to enable lightning-fast zooming, panning, and rendering of large graphic files.
Camera RAW Support: Eliminates the need for expensive third-party editing suites by opening uncompressed RAW data from numerous camera brands.
Image Sequence Playback: Operates smoothly as a sequence player, allowing developers and animators to review frame-by-frame animations effortlessly.
Animation Formats: Handles modern web extensions seamlessly, including animated APNG files that frequently stutter on basic viewing software.
Cross-Platform Availability: Provides dedicated, optimized builds for both Windows and Linux operating systems. 📊 Comparing Top Image Viewers
